Nigerian-born boxer killed in US


A Nigerian-born boxer, Isaiah Olugbemi, has been confirmed dead after he was shot multiple times in Odenton, Maryland, US.
According to local police, Olugbemi was found on the ground with gunshot wounds along Meadowmist Way in the city on June 17.
The 27-year-old was rushed to the Adams Cowley Shock Trauma Center, where he was pronounced dead.
Court documents later revealed that the police obtained surveillance footage showing a white male confronting Olugbemi with a handgun before shooting him multiple times and fleeing the scene on foot.
Nicholas Giroux, the victim’s neighbour, was identified as the suspect in the footage.
According to CBS, police said they interviewed Giroux on June 18, and he confessed to the crime and was charged with first and second-degree murder.
Abraham Olugbemi, the victim’s brother, alleged that Giroux had threatened the deceased at least two other times with a gun this year — in January and June.
Olugbemi was a Junior Olympics gold medalist, a three-time Golden Gloves state boxing champion and a two-time Open Regional champion.
